This a great movie. It's sad but it makes you feel that movies can still be good. It begins during a high band's marching practice which is going terrible then two gunshots are heard in the distance.

It then flashes back several weeks to introduce us to several characters. Glenn is separated from his wife after a failed suicide attempt but he's stopped drinking and becomes a born again Christian he's allowed to see his daughter only under his wife Annie's supervision.

She's trying to get her life back on track and she's seeing somebody. Glenn finds out and he goes into alcohol overload and starts harassing her. There's also the story of Arthur the trombone player for the marching band who meets a girl named Lila and starts a little courtship while his parents are in the midst of a separation.

Everything comes to a head when Annie and Glenn's daughter goes missing and when she is found it is very sad what happens to her and it sends Glenn into complete meltdown mode and his actions will have a profound effect on the town.

For a film that's subject matter includes suicide, murder, separation and harassment I actually found myself getting caught up in what was going to happen next. I also like the contrast between the sad parts and the parts with the teenagers because the parts with the teenagers you feel like you're watching a different movie.

Even though this movie is depressing sometimes if you can stick with it when it goes dark it will have a profound effect and leaves you thinking that movies can still be very good.
